Google's upcoming Pixel 11 lineup has been leaked, revealing significant price increases and some hardware downgrades. The base Pixel 11 will start at $899, a $100 increase from the previous generation, with Google also eliminating the 128GB storage option in favor of a 256GB minimum. Higher-end Pro models will see a reduction in RAM from 16GB to 12GB, while the Pro Fold will increase in price to $1,899 and feature reduced battery capacity. These changes appear to be linked to the integration of new AI features, which are no longer optional and contribute to the higher cost. AI
